Latest Patents:
Jennifer Brogdon's latest patents showcase her groundbreaking contributions to the field of medicine and biotechnology. One of her notable inventions is the development of nucleic acid molecules encoding chimeric antigen receptors with a CD20 binding domain. These compositions and methods have paved the way for novel approaches in treating diseases associated with CD20 or CD22 expression, such as certain types of cancer.
Another significant patent by Jennifer Brogdon focuses on a method for treating cancer by administering immune effector cells expressing a chimeric antigen receptor comprising a CD20 binding domain. This innovative approach highlights her commitment to advancing therapeutic interventions in the fight against cancer and other related diseases.
